Client Hub – PayPal Gateway

1.1.1

Client Hub - PayPal Gateway forked from WP Customer Area - PayPal Gateway
Disclaimer
The Client Hub – PayPal Gateway available through Festinger Vault is an independent version maintained by our team. We are not affiliated, endorsed, or associated with WP Customer Area - PayPal Gateway™™ or MarvinLabs™ in any way. Our support is exclusively for the forked version available in Festinger Vault. If you require official updates, premium features, or priority support from the original developers, we strongly recommend purchasing a valid license from them.
Description

Ever felt like your client interactions are stuck in the digital dark ages? Like you’re sending invoices via carrier pigeon and hoping for the best? Client management doesn’t have to feel like wrangling cats. Enter Client Hub – PayPal Gateway, a nifty tool that’s a fork of WP Customer Area – PayPal Gateway, designed to bring your client interactions into the 21st century. Forget endless email chains and lost attachments; this plugin aims to centralize communication, file sharing, and, crucially, payment processing, all within your trusty content management system. It’s like giving your client portal a turbo boost, streamlining everything so you can focus on what actually matters: delivering awesome work and getting paid on time. Let’s dive in and see how this plugin can transform your client management game from a chaotic mess to a well-oiled machine. Because let’s face it, nobody enjoys chasing invoices or playing email tag.

Setting Up Client Hub: The Bare Essentials

After acquiring the Client Hub – PayPal Gateway plugin, the first step is installation. Access your website’s administration area and navigate to the plugins section. Upload the plugin file and activate it.

Next, configure essential settings. Find the Client Hub settings panel. The initial screen will prompt you to set your currency. Ensure this matches your business’s primary currency. Then, configure your PayPal credentials. This usually involves entering your PayPal API details. Check the plugin’s documentation from MarvinLabs for specific instructions. Incorrect credentials will prevent payment processing.

Creating a basic client area is crucial. The plugin likely provides shortcodes or blocks for displaying client-specific content. Place these on a dedicated “Client Area” page. The plugin allows to create a user role for customers with limited access. This role will allow to grant them access only to the client area. To create the role, navigate to the “Users” section in the admin area and follow the process to create a new role and assign the required capabilities.

Prioritize these initial configurations. Verify the currency is correct and the PayPal connection is functional. Doing so ensures a smooth user experience from the start.

Diving Deep: Configuring Payment Options

This section explores the array of payment settings within the Client Hub – MarvinLabs gateway. Begin by selecting which payment methods to enable. Decide whether to accept one-time payments, recurring subscriptions, or both. Configuring recurring payments requires specifying billing cycles and subscription durations.

Customize your client’s payment experience with tailored messages. Add your organization’s logo to the payment page for brand consistency. Use custom CSS to further refine the page’s appearance.

Crucially, configure webhooks to ensure payment statuses accurately reflect on your website. Webhooks are essential for real-time updates. Retrieve the webhook URL from the plugin settings and input it into your payment processor’s dashboard. Test the webhook integration thoroughly to prevent discrepancies. You can locate this under the payment processor settings. Correct webhook setup guarantees automated updates, like marking invoices as paid and granting access to resources, occur seamlessly. This avoids manual intervention and keeps your client hub synchronized.

The Art of Client Communication: Managing Files and Messages

Effective communication is vital. The Client Hub simplifies file sharing and messaging. Upload files to the appropriate client’s space. Organize files logically using folders. This makes finding information easy for both you and your clients.

Sending messages is straightforward. You can directly communicate with clients regarding projects. Receive messages and respond promptly. This fosters trust and transparency. A streamlined workflow ensures nothing gets lost. Keep clients informed about project milestones. Remind them of payment deadlines. Send important updates effortlessly.

Control access using client roles. Limit what each client can see and do. This ensures sensitive information stays secure. Each client sees only what they need. This enhances security and prevents confusion. Properly managing files and messages strengthens client relationships.

Shortcodes and Customization: Making Client Hub Your Own

This plugin allows you to tailor the client area using shortcodes and customization options. Shortcodes provide dynamic content display. For example, display a client’s payment history using a shortcode. Show personalized information, like their account details, using another shortcode. These shortcodes seamlessly integrate into any page. Find a comprehensive list of available shortcodes in the plugin documentation.

Beyond shortcodes, customize the appearance of the client area. Modify colors, fonts, and layouts to align with your brand identity. The settings panel provides easy-to-use options for visual adjustments. Further enhance user profiles by adding custom fields. Collect specific client data during registration or within their profile settings. This data can be used with shortcodes for even deeper personalization. By using shortcodes and customization options, create a branded and personalized experience for each client.

Troubleshooting and Best Practices: Avoiding Common Pitfalls

Even with careful setup, you might encounter issues. One common problem is payment failure. Ensure your account settings are correct. Verify the API credentials are valid and active. Double-check that the currency is supported. Also, confirm that the customer’s payment method has sufficient funds. Examine your account’s transaction history for declined payments. Enable detailed logging within the plugin to capture error messages for diagnosis.

File uploads can also present challenges. Ensure file size limits on your server are adequate. Check the file permissions for the upload directory. Limit the types of files allowed for security. For communication issues, verify your server’s outgoing email settings. Test email deliverability regularly.

Optimize the plugin by caching frequently accessed data. Minify CSS and JavaScript files. Use a content delivery network (CDN) to speed up content delivery. Keep the plugin, and all related plugins, updated to the latest versions. Implement strong passwords and two-factor authentication. Regularly back up your database and files. Respect the original intent and design philosophies of the tool created by MarvinLabs, and avoid modifications that could compromise its integrity or performance.

Regarding the original plugin by MarvinLabs, keep in mind that this current plugin provides extended functionalities. Any troubleshooting regarding the core payment gateway should initially refer to MarvinLabs’ documentation and support resources.

Final words

Client Hub – PayPal Gateway, a fork of WP Customer Area – PayPal Gateway, offers a comprehensive solution for managing client interactions, file sharing, and payment processing directly within your content management system. By centralizing these key functions, the plugin streamlines workflows, improves communication, and enhances the overall client experience. From easy setup and customizable payment options to robust file management and communication tools, Client Hub empowers developers and agencies to create a professional and efficient client portal. While potential challenges exist, such as troubleshooting payment errors or optimizing performance, the plugin’s benefits far outweigh the drawbacks. Embracing Client Hub – PayPal Gateway means taking a significant step toward organized and effective client management, ultimately freeing up time to focus on delivering exceptional service and growing your business. So, ditch the digital chaos and embrace the power of a centralized client hub – your clients (and your sanity) will thank you for it. This is a fork of the great WP Customer Area – PayPal Gateway made by MarvinLabs.

Simplify client interactions with Client Hub - PayPal Gateway. Manage files, communication, and payments, all in one spot. Boost your efficiency!
Latest changelog

**Version 1.1.1** Enhancement: Added support for recurring payments via PayPal. Fix: Resolved an issue where payment notifications were not being sent consistently. Improvement: Enhanced the user interface for a more intuitive experience. Feature: Implemented a new shortcode for displaying payment history on client pages. Security: Addressed a potential security vulnerability related to file uploads.

Changelog
Demo Content
Comments
Please note that this product is a custom fork and is not affiliated with or supported by the original developer. We provide community-based support only through our platform. No official technical support or updates from the original author are included. This version is maintained independently to provide broader accessibility to our community.
About
VirusTotal